Since I have Word 365, WFC does not seem to work. I looked at the manual for version 8 (which I downloaded now), but cannot make sense of it. I tried to enable all macros, but ctr+alt+W always gets an error message.

I had to Google Microsoft 365 to see the details - turns out it is a subscription service that "ensures you always have the most up-to-date modern productivity tools" from Microsoft. I suspect that is where the problem lies, too many updates and new features. I've been using WF Classic for a long time, and, for example, wasn't able to use it with Excel files with any MS Office versions after 2010. For this reason, I now keep a backup computer with a 2010 version of office installed on it so that I can continue to work with Excel files.

Every time I get a new computer, my tech guy wants to install the latest Office suite, but I always opt for an earlier version, preferably one that I am used to, because most of the new features released in the past 15 years or so don't interest me.
